The True Crime New York City Collector's Edition for Xbox loads the disc with bonus content that turns a mid-2000s open-world crime game into a full behind-the-curtain experience. You're getting gameplay tips and level walk-throughs, a making-of documentary, interviews with Redman, Laurence Fishburne, Mariska Hargitay, Traci Lords, Beetlejuice, and more, plus a feature on the creation of the in-game New York City, gang "rap sheets," and additional video content.
That cast list alone is a snapshot of mid-2000s pop culture colliding with gaming in a way that doesn't happen anymore. The interviews are the real treasure here. Fishburne and Redman lending their voices and likenesses to a game was a big deal at the time, and having their behind-the-scenes footage preserved on disc gives this edition documentary value beyond the game itself.
True Crime NYC launched into a crowded open-world market and never quite found its footing commercially, which makes complete Collector's Editions harder to come by than you'd expect.
